INSTRUCTIONS:
Step 1: When the EFI Shell appear, at the bottom part type "help" right next to "Shell_". It should look like this: Shell_help. After this, click enter.
Step 2: Wait for the system to finish the help section. After this, you will see 'Shell_ ' again. At this moment, type "exit" right next to Shell_. It should look like this: Shell_exit. Then type enter. You will be redirected again to EFI Shell.
Step 3: Type exit at the bottom part. It should look like this: Shell_exit
Then click enter.
Step 4: You will be directed to your desktop's home. Hold Shift while clicking Restart. You will be redirected to other options.
Step 5: Select 'Troubleshoot'. Then 'Advanced Options'. Then 'UEFI Firmware Settings'. After this, click 'RESTART'.
Step 6. Select 'BOOT'. Below it, click 'BOOT OPTION #1'
Then change it to Windows Boot Manager.
Step 7. Go to Save and Exit, and click "Save Changes and Exit". Select 'Yes'.
